16. March |
European Wind Energy Conference & Exhibition
Where: Marseille, France
From March 16 to 19, the European Wind Energy Conference & Exhibition, organized by the European Wind Energy Association (EWEA), will focus on the future of wind power and renewable energies, the Renewable Energy Directive agreed by the EU in late 2008, and the relationship between energy supply and climate change. Speakers and panellists include Andris Piebalgs, EU Energy Commissioner, Rajendra Pachauri, Chair of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change, Mechtild Rothe, Vice President of the European Parliament, and Nobuo Tanaka, Executive Director of the International Energy Agency.

16. March |
Fifth World Water Forum
Where: Istanbul, Turkey
From March 16 to 22, the Fifth World Water Forum will take place in Istanbul, Turkey. Every three years, the World Water Council organizes the largest international event in the field of water, the World Water Forum, in collaboration with the host country. The main theme of the fifth forum will be “Bridging Divides for Water.” The Forum will provide opportunities to create, debate, and find solutions to achieve water security.
